Historical context and the arch of Louisville theatre

Louisville's theatre footprint stretches from early 20th-century vaudeville houses to contemporary nonprofit stages that push experimental work. The Brown Theatre, opened in 1925, anchors Broadway's historic theatre row and is a prime example of Louisville's enduring legacy in live performance. In parallel, the Louisville Palace (founded 1928) stands as a National Register-listed icon whose interior opulence frames modern concerts and film series. These anchors create a durable ecosystem in which smaller ensembles can flourish, attracting audiences who crave both tradition and risk-taking in equal measure. Historic venues like these anchor patterns of patronage and philanthropy that continue to shape Louisville's theatre identity, drawing visitors from surrounding regions as well as local communities.

Hidden gems worth prioritizing in Louisville

Beyond the familiar landmarks, Louisville hosts several intimate stages and independent companies delivering high-caliber productions. The following list highlights venues and collectives that frequently produce bold work, draw emerging artists, and cultivate inclusive audiences. Hidden gems thrive on community engagement and adventurous programming, often offering repertoire you won't see in larger metropolitan circuits.

  • Actors Theatre of Louisville: A national institution known for versatile productions and the annual Humana Festival of New American Plays, which launches careers for playwrights, directors, and actors alike.
  • Chamber Theater: Focused on late 19th and early 20th-century drama, delivering period-appropriate design, diction, and staging that appeal to history buffs and theatre purists.
  • Chicken Coop Theatre: An upstart company emphasizing experimental pieces, contemporary musicals, and site-specific works that push boundary aesthetics.
  • Commonwealth Theatre Center: Louisville's conservatory program, staging productions by and for young performers and nurturing the next generation of theatre-makers.
  • West Louisville community stages: Local initiatives and micro-theatres that amplify storytelling from a broad spectrum of communities and voices.

Seasonal calendar and strategic planning

Louisville's theatre calendar tends to peak in the fall with festival announcements and in spring with new work premieres. The Humana Festival typically runs from late February through April, featuring plays by culminating playwrights and director showcases that become critical talking points in national theatre circles. Independent and chamber companies schedule winter showcases and summer readings to maintain audience engagement in the off-peak periods. Season calendars published by venues provide exact performance dates and ticketing windows, essential for planning a high-probability experience.

Key venues and how to choose your viewing experience

Choosing where to experience Louisville theatre depends on desired scale, historical ambiance, and whether you want a classic repertory evening or a new-play discovery. For a grand night with orchestral accompaniment and a glitzy lobby, the Louisville Palace provides a ceremonial feel to contemporary programming. For an intimate, text-driven evening, actors' theatre spaces or chamber theatres offer a closer connection to performers. For families and younger audiences, Commonwealth Theatre Center and related youth-focused programs deliver accessible introductions to stagecraft. Your choice should align with whether you crave spectacle, tradition, or experimentation.

[What is the Humana Festival of New American Plays?]

The Humana Festival is a signature Actors Theatre of Louisville event that commissions, develops, and premieres new plays by contemporary writers, often propelling works to national recognition. It typically occurs annually in early spring, drawing industry professionals and theatre enthusiasts from around the country.
